What are the reference standards for judging famous trademarks?

The standards for identifying famous trademarks are:

The "Trademark Law of the People's Republic of China" stipulates that the following factors should be considered when applying for a well-known trademark:

1 , must be a trademark with good product quality reputation. The goods represented by famous trademarks must be of high quality, comply with legal requirements and specifications, and be stable and reputable over a long period of time.

2. The trademark needs to be well-known to the public. For a trademark to become a famous trademark known to the public, it must have a long production and sales history, considerable consumption and turnover.

3. It must be a trademark that enjoys a reputation within a considerable geographical area. Each country has its own standards to limit this considerable geographical scope.

4. Records that the trademark is protected as a famous trademark.

5. Other factors that make the company famous.
